In order to better educate the ideals and beliefs of league members, the Youth League Committee of the College of Ocean Science and Engineering actively responded to the requirements of the League Committee and called on all league members to review the pledge of joining the League in late April, in order to welcome the centenary of the founding of the League and the May 4th Youth Day.
I volunteer to join the Communist Youth League of China, resolutely support the leadership of the Communist Party of China, abide by the league's constitution, implement the league's resolutions, fulfill the league's obligations, strictly observe the league's discipline, study hard, work actively, bear hardships first, enjoy last, and fight for the cause of communism!
The league branch led the league members to carry out the activities of wearing the league emblem, singing the league song and reviewing the oath of joining the league. Clank oath, fiery youth.
